What Is ChatGPT?
ChatGPT is an AI assistant developed by OpenAI that can understand instructions and generate responses in conversational language.
Instead of navigating complicated menus or learning programming commands, you can simply describe what you want.
For example:
"Explain cloud computing to me as a beginner and give me three real-world examples."
ChatGPT can understand the request and generate an explanation based on your instructions.

9. What Is a Prompt?
A prompt is the instruction or information you give ChatGPT.
A basic prompt might be:
"Write about SEO."
A stronger prompt would be:
"Write a beginner-friendly 800-word guide explaining technical SEO. Use clear headings, practical examples, and a checklist. Avoid unnecessary technical jargon."
The second prompt provides significantly more direction.
10. How to Write Better ChatGPT Prompts
A useful prompt structure is:
Goal + Context + Requirements + Constraints + Output Format
For example:
"I'm creating a beginner web-development blog. Write a 700-word article explaining CSS Grid. Use simple language, include practical examples, use SEO-friendly headings, and finish with a short checklist."
You don't need complicated "prompt engineering" for every request.
Clear instructions usually matter more than unnecessarily elaborate prompts.
11. Improve Results With Follow-Up Prompts
You don't need to accept the first answer.
You can say:
- Make this simpler.
- Give me more examples.
- Shorten the introduction.
- Explain point five in detail.
- Turn this into a table.
- Rewrite this for beginners.
- Check the logic again.
ChatGPT works especially well as an iterative assistant.
Think of the first response as the beginning of the process rather than necessarily the final result.
12. Understand ChatGPT's Limitations
ChatGPT is powerful, but it isn't perfect.
AI can sometimes:
- Produce incorrect information
- Misunderstand ambiguous requests
- Generate outdated information without current sources
- Make calculation mistakes
- Create convincing but inaccurate explanations
- Miss important context
For important decisions, use AI to assist your reasoning—not replace appropriate professional expertise or authoritative sources.
13. Protect Your Privacy
Be careful about what information you provide to any AI service.
Avoid unnecessarily sharing:
- Passwords
- Banking credentials
- Private API keys
- Confidential business information
- Sensitive personal records
- Customer information
Before using AI for workplace data, understand your organization's policies and the privacy controls available to you.
